Extension for dinosaur exhibition

THE ''Dinosaurs Alive!'' exhibition has been extended by two months due to overwhelming public response to the display at the Hong Kong Science Museum, Since last November, over 220,000 people have visited the show, which will now be open until May 8.

''The exhibition provides visitors with the latest information about dinosaurs, particularly the intriguing secrets related to their mysterious extinction,'' said a spokesman for the Urban Services Department.

''Some visitors have been so impressed by the eight life-like robotic dinosaurs that they have returned several times. Other attractions include the special sound and lighting effects of the pre-historic era, informative and entertaining hands-on exhibits, computer games, and multi-media audio-visual programmes.

The exhibition has been complemented by a touch of art. Fifty drawings by children aged between 10 and 12 are now on display in the museum's main lobby.

The drawings are the winning entries of the recent ''Dinosaurs World'' competition.

More than 700 primary pupils from 21 schools took part, demonstrating their creativity and drawing skills using pastels, crayons and water colours.
